[Iplant-api-dev] sharing an application
Rion Dooley
dooley at tacc.utexas.edu
Wed Oct 3 14:36:09 MST 2012
Permissions should be set on the wrapper script. Also, you can't game the system publish your app into the public space by giving everyone access to it. You'd have to explicitly give everyone permission one by one. Even then, it would still show as a shared app to everyone. The model is to share it with the people who need it, and when it's in a stable state and people find value it in, contact us and we'll work with you to vet the app and push it into the public domain through a formal process.
This is not us just being difficult, either. Publishing an app has serious implications on provenance, reproducibility, and the commitment we provide over time to support it. As such it needs to be something we're aware of and agree to before it's unleashed on the public.
Rion Dooley, PhD
Manager, Web and Cloud Services Group
Texas Advanced Computing Center
dooley at tacc.utexas.edu<mailto:dooley at tacc.utexas.edu> | (512) 232 - 5043
Connect:
[cid:1C6A0792-DB04-4E43-986F-91E9ADC18FCA at tacc.utexas.edu] [cid:C190D08E-25E4-4843-8123-432C539CF464 at tacc.utexas.edu] [cid:9953B460-DE09-48F1-9598-A20AFF93CE10 at tacc.utexas.edu] [cid:1CFDEEA6-D60D-48DC-A49A-49958AAB2FFF at tacc.utexas.edu] [cid:8712AE1D-7D6B-4D71-81B1-206690A204A6 at tacc.utexas.edu] [cid:1EED7597-C32E-433D-A88D-26F925AA2CF4 at tacc.utexas.edu] [cid:815C38AD-B7D9-42F9-A851-CE8F4C87B50E at tacc.utexas.edu] [cid:4D8773E6-1E56-4FD3-8061-934AD7CA6FA0 at tacc.utexas.edu]
On Oct 3, 2012, at 4:03 PM, Cornel Ghiban <ghiban at cshl.edu<mailto:ghiban at cshl.edu>>
wrote:
Hello API gurus,
I'm trying to share my application with the world, but I'm not sure it's
working.
Here's what I tried:
curl -X POST -sku $iPLANT_USER:$iPLANT_TOKEN -d
"username=public&canRead=true&canWrite=false&canExecute=false"
https://foundation.iplantcollaborative.org/io-v1/io/share/ghiban/applications/tophat-2.0.4/lonestar
I've also used "world" as username, but no luck.
The next command returns the app data only to me (iPlant username=ghiban):
curl -X GET -sku "$iPLANT_USER:$iPLANT_TOKEN"
https://foundation.iplantcollaborative.org/apps-v1/apps/shared/name/dnalc-tophat
Thanks,
Cornel
_______________________________________________
Iplant-api-dev mailing list
Iplant-api-dev at iplantcollaborative.org
http://mail.iplantcollaborative.org/mailman/listinfo/iplant-api-dev
-------------- next part --------------
An HTML attachment was scrubbed...
URL: http://mail.iplantcollaborative.org/pipermail/iplant-api-dev/attachments/20121003/bfb670a1/attachment-0001.html
-------------- next part --------------
A non-text attachment was scrubbed...
Name: facebook.png
Type: image/png
Size: 3715 bytes
Desc: facebook.png
Url : http://mail.iplantcollaborative.org/pipermail/iplant-api-dev/attachments/20121003/bfb670a1/attachment-0008.png
-------------- next part --------------
A non-text attachment was scrubbed...
Name: twitter.png
Type: image/png
Size: 4024 bytes
Desc: twitter.png
Url : http://mail.iplantcollaborative.org/pipermail/iplant-api-dev/attachments/20121003/bfb670a1/attachment-0009.png
-------------- next part --------------
A non-text attachment was scrubbed...
Name: googleplus.png
Type: image/png
Size: 3993 bytes
Desc: googleplus.png
Url : http://mail.iplantcollaborative.org/pipermail/iplant-api-dev/attachments/20121003/bfb670a1/attachment-0010.png
-------------- next part --------------
A non-text attachment was scrubbed...
Name: rss.png
Type: image/png
Size: 4267 bytes
Desc: rss.png
Url : http://mail.iplantcollaborative.org/pipermail/iplant-api-dev/attachments/20121003/bfb670a1/attachment-0011.png
-------------- next part --------------
A non-text attachment was scrubbed...
Name: linkedin.png
Type: image/png
Size: 3948 bytes
Desc: linkedin.png
Url : http://mail.iplantcollaborative.org/pipermail/iplant-api-dev/attachments/20121003/bfb670a1/attachment-0012.png
-------------- next part --------------
A non-text attachment was scrubbed...
Name: youtube.png
Type: image/png
Size: 1296 bytes
Desc: youtube.png
Url : http://mail.iplantcollaborative.org/pipermail/iplant-api-dev/attachments/20121003/bfb670a1/attachment-0013.png
-------------- next part --------------
A non-text attachment was scrubbed...
Name: calendar.png
Type: image/png
Size: 53264 bytes
Desc: calendar.png
Url : http://mail.iplantcollaborative.org/pipermail/iplant-api-dev/attachments/20121003/bfb670a1/attachment-0014.png
-------------- next part --------------
A non-text attachment was scrubbed...
Name: connect.png
Type: image/png
Size: 3625 bytes
Desc: connect.png
Url : http://mail.iplantcollaborative.org/pipermail/iplant-api-dev/attachments/20121003/bfb670a1/attachment-0015.png
More information about the Iplant-api-dev
mailing list